Antibiotic stewardship is a core principle of our infectious disease practice. The misuse and overuse of antibiotics has led to the emergence of drug-resistant bacteria, making some infections increasingly difficult to treat. We believe in prescribing antibiotics only when a bacterial infection is confirmed or strongly suspected based on clinical evidence and laboratory results. When antibiotics are needed, we select the narrowest-spectrum agent effective against the identified pathogen, minimizing the risk of resistance development and reducing unnecessary side effects. This responsible approach protects both individual patients and the broader community.

Understanding Infectious Diseases: Diagnosis, Treatment, and Prevention

Infectious diseases are caused by pathogenic microorganisms including bacteria, viruses, fungi, and parasites that invade the body and multiply, causing illness. These pathogens can be transmitted through direct contact with infected individuals, airborne droplets, contaminated food and water, insect bites, or contact with contaminated surfaces. The severity of infection depends on the type of pathogen, the dose of exposure, the route of entry, and the strength of the host's immune system. Understanding these factors helps guide both treatment and prevention strategies, which is why a thorough clinical history including travel, exposures, and immune status is essential for accurate diagnosis.

Modern diagnostic microbiology has transformed our ability to identify and treat infections rapidly and precisely. Traditional culture methods, where specimens are incubated to grow bacteria, remain the gold standard for identifying organisms and testing antibiotic sensitivity but can take 24 to 72 hours. Rapid diagnostic tests including antigen detection, PCR (polymerase chain reaction), and point-of-care assays can provide results within hours or even minutes for specific pathogens like influenza, strep, COVID-19, and malaria. At DCDC, we combine rapid testing with culture-based diagnostics when needed to ensure both speed and accuracy in diagnosis, enabling targeted treatment from the start.

Travel medicine is a specialized field that addresses the unique health risks associated with international travel. Dubai's cosmopolitan population travels extensively for business and leisure to destinations across Africa, Asia, South America, and beyond. Pre-travel consultations assess destination-specific risks including endemic diseases (malaria, dengue, yellow fever), food and water safety, altitude sickness, and required or recommended vaccinations. We provide comprehensive travel health kits, prophylactic medications when indicated, and practical advice on insect bite prevention, safe food practices, and managing common travel ailments. Post-travel evaluations are equally important for travelers returning with fever, gastrointestinal symptoms, or other concerns that may indicate a travel-acquired infection.

The principle of antibiotic stewardship is critical in the global fight against antimicrobial resistance. Each time an antibiotic is used, whether appropriately or not, it creates selective pressure that favors resistant bacteria. In healthcare settings and communities worldwide, the emergence of resistant organisms like MRSA, ESBL-producing bacteria, and carbapenem-resistant Enterobacteriaceae poses serious treatment challenges. Responsible antibiotic use means prescribing antibiotics only for confirmed or highly probable bacterial infections, choosing the narrowest-spectrum effective agent, using appropriate doses and durations, and educating patients about the importance of completing prescribed courses. At DCDC, our infection specialists are committed to these principles, ensuring that our patients receive the most effective treatment while contributing to the preservation of antibiotic effectiveness for future generations.

Infectious Conditions We Treat

Respiratory Tract Infections

Including influenza, pneumonia, bronchitis, sinusitis, and pharyngitis. We distinguish between viral and bacterial causes to ensure appropriate treatment and avoid unnecessary antibiotics.

Urinary Tract Infections

Diagnosis and targeted treatment of bladder infections (cystitis) and kidney infections (pyelonephritis) using culture-guided antibiotic therapy to prevent recurrence and resistance.

Skin and Soft Tissue Infections

Management of cellulitis, abscesses, wound infections, fungal infections, and other dermatological infections with appropriate antimicrobial therapy and wound care.

Sexually Transmitted Infections

Confidential screening and treatment for chlamydia, gonorrhea, syphilis, herpes, HIV, hepatitis B, and other STIs with partner notification guidance.

Gastrointestinal Infections

Treatment of food poisoning, traveler's diarrhea, parasitic infections, and H. pylori with targeted therapy based on stool testing and culture results.

Travel-Related Infections

Evaluation and treatment of post-travel illnesses including malaria, dengue, typhoid fever, and other tropical and subtropical infections acquired during international travel.

Antibiotic resistance occurs when bacteria evolve to survive exposure to antibiotics, making previously effective medications ineffective. This is driven by overuse and misuse of antibiotics, including taking them for viral infections where they have no benefit, not completing prescribed courses, and using them in agriculture. Resistant infections are harder to treat, may require stronger medications with more side effects, and can be life-threatening. At DCDC, we practice antibiotic stewardship by only prescribing antibiotics when truly needed and selecting the most targeted agent based on laboratory testing.

Ideally, you should schedule a travel medicine consultation four to six weeks before your departure. This allows enough time for vaccines to reach full effectiveness and for multi-dose vaccines to be completed. Some vaccines, like Yellow Fever, require at least ten days before the immunity certificate becomes valid. However, even last-minute travelers can benefit from a consultation as some vaccines provide rapid protection and other preventive measures like malaria prophylaxis can be started just before departure. Bring your travel itinerary and any existing vaccination records to your appointment.

Beyond childhood immunizations, adults in Dubai should stay current with annual influenza vaccines, pneumococcal vaccines for those over 65 or with chronic conditions, Hepatitis A and B if not previously vaccinated, Tdap boosters every ten years, and HPV vaccine for eligible adults. Healthcare workers may need additional vaccines including varicella and measles-mumps-rubella. For travelers, destination-specific vaccines such as Yellow Fever, Typhoid, Japanese Encephalitis, and Meningococcal vaccine may be recommended based on your itinerary.
